The various types and their description of Heart failure are as follows:
Left Sided Versus Right Sided Heart Failure
Predominantly left sided failure is seen in left ventricular infarction, hypertension, aortic and mitral valve diseases. The symptoms are due to pulmonary congestion (backward failure) and manifest as various degrees of dyspnoea to acute pulmonary edema. Fatigue, muscle weakness and mental confusion may also be seen as a result of forward failure.
The commonest cause of right-sided failure is left-sided failure, but is also seen in pulmonary hypertension due to other causes. Raised jugular venous pressure, hepatic congestion and edema are classical features of right-sided failure.
